Who We AreOLI provides a highly predictive thermophysical modeling software. Our unique differentiators are the ability to simulate multi-phase electrolyte-based processes. OLI software is used to develop and operate chemical processes, predict product yield and purity, predict scale and corrosion problems, and calculate chemical dosing requirements. OLI is the world's most respected software for electrolyte predictions. We are used by thousands of technologists in more than 500 organizations worldwide. OLI is in the vanguard of next generation software companies, combining rigorous chemistry, process design, computer science, and SaaS capabilities. OLI long-range investment includes developing state-of-science technology needed for the Sustainable economy. We impact critical metal extraction (Li, Mn, Co, Ni, REEs), carbon capture and transport; brine valorization, and traditional scale and corrosion management.
